Orange is a small suburban town between New Haven and Milford with strong schools, family-oriented neighborhoods, and easy access to I-95, the Merritt Parkway, and the Route 1 commercial corridor. The High Plains Community Center anchors town recreation.

What's the cost of living in Orange, CT?
Median home prices in Orange run around $485,000. Property taxes are calculated at 32.71 mills × 70% of assessed value ÷ 1,000. Day-to-day costs (groceries, gas, services) are typical Connecticut levels — above the US average but below Manhattan. The full cost picture varies by housing type and household size.

What are the schools like in Orange?
Orange schools rate A. Notable schools include Amity Regional High School, Amity Middle School Orange. School quality is one of the strongest drivers of home values in Orange.
